eBay Shops One of the most popular features is eBay stores which are also known in the UK as eBay shops.
eBay Stores are very popular ways for businesses to expand the amount of money they make on eBay.
With an eBay shop instead of listing products on the main site you can list it in a section where only your products are listed.
This makes it possible to promote your brand and have a shop which is independent from the main eBay and can be promoted separately.
If you want to open an eBay store then you will need to make sure that you meet specific criteria.
You will first need to open a seller account and for this you will need to enter your payment details.
As long as you have a feedback score of at least 10 or a PayPal verified account then you can open an eBay shop.
Why set up eBay Stores eBay stores are useful for people that have been selling on eBay for some time and want to find a way to promote their business and increase their revenue.
eBay shops aren't really suitable for anyone that's new to eBay.
Listing items in your eBay store will be cheaper than listing on the main site.
You can customize your eBay shop by creating your own logo and store name.
It's also possible to cross promote your own products on eBay which will make it much easier to sell products.
When your eBay shop is created there are a number of different ways that you can list items in your store.
You can either list them using an auction style in a similar way to the main site, or as a fixed price buy it now listing.
When listing items in your eBay shop the listing fees are lower than normal listing fees.
You can also adjust the length of time that listings are active in your store for.
Promotion When your eBay store has been set up you can't just sit back and wait for the money to roll in.
You need to get people to visit your eBay shop.
You will be given an external address so that people can directly access your site, and you might even like to consider signing up for a domain name to point to your eBay store.
If you promote your eBay store well then there is a very good chance that you will be able to build a very profitable business.
